Across TCGA cell cohorts, ANKRD13D mutation is significantly associated with the RNA expression of many other genes, with 23 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ible ANKRD13D-associated genes across cancer lineages are C16orf92, GOLGA6C, and KRT6C. Each is linked with ANKRD13D in more than 1 cancer types. Because this analysis shows association rather than direction, both ANKRD13D-to-partner and partner-to-ANKRD13D results are reported.
